Understanding the Role of a Slice Distributor in Power Generation

In the field of electrical engineering, particularly within power generation and generator sets, the term "slice distributor" plays a critical role in the efficient distribution of electrical power. A slice distributor is essentially a component that assists in the balanced distribution of electrical loads across various circuits and connections, which is vital for ensuring stability and reliability in power systems.
One of the primary functions of a slice distributor is to manage the flow of electricity from the generator to various output points. By facilitating a more even distribution of electrical loads, slice distributors help prevent overloads that can lead to equipment damage or system failures. This is especially important in large-scale power generation facilities where multiple generators are operational simultaneously.
Furthermore, slice distributors are designed to enhance system flexibility. They allow for the easy addition or removal of circuits without significant disruption to the overall system. This modularity is key for electrical engineers who need to adapt their power distribution framework as demands change or as new technologies are integrated into existing setups.
In addition to load balancing and flexibility, slice distributors contribute to improved safety in power generation environments. By ensuring that electrical loads are evenly distributed, the likelihood of overheating and potential fire hazards is significantly reduced. This aspect is crucial in maintaining a safe operational environment for technicians and engineers working on power generation equipment.
Moreover, slice distributors can be equipped with various monitoring systems that provide real-time data on electrical loads and system performance. This data is invaluable for predictive maintenance and for making informed decisions regarding system upgrades or modifications. Engineers can analyze trends in power distribution, enabling them to optimize performance and efficiency continually.
When considering the integration of slice distributors into a power generation system, it is essential to evaluate factors such as the system's capacity, the types of loads being managed, and the specific requirements of the facility. A well-chosen slice distributor can significantly enhance the overall performance of power generation systems, leading to increased efficiency and reliability.
In conclusion, the slice distributor serves as a vital component in the electrical infrastructure of power generation. Its ability to optimize load management, enhance safety, and provide valuable operational insights makes it indispensable for professionals in the electrical and power generation industries. As technology continues to evolve, understanding the role and benefits of slice distributors will be essential for engineers aiming to meet the future demands of energy production.
